Use iPhone 6 plus battery to test damage?

I was mistakenly told a phone I was diagnosing for water damage was an Iphone 6 plus. turns out to be a 6S when client drops it off.

I only have the batteyr I ordered for a 6 plus. The connector seems the same. Is it ok to use this battery to test the repair while I wait for the proper battery to arrive?

Have you thoroughly cleaned the water damaged parts on the phone such as the flex cable connectors, any corroded areas on the mainboard?

If yes then you can try another battery to test and see if it works. If the battery can connect in then it doesn't hurt to try.
